The website content you provided is a classic example of a potential scam. Here are the reasons:
High Discount Rates: Offering extremely high discounts, such as 56% off, is a common tactic used by scam websites to lure in customers. It’s often too good to be true.
Urgency and Limited Stock Warnings: Phrases like ‘sell-out risk: high’ and ‘popular’ are used to create a sense of urgency and scarcity, pressuring customers to make quick decisions without thorough consideration.
Lack of Detailed Product Information: The website provides very basic information about the product, focusing more on the discount and urgency of the purchase rather than the actual features and specifications of the drone.
No Company Information: While the website mentions ‘Black Falcon 4K Drone,’ there’s no detailed information about the company behind the product. Legitimate companies usually provide background information, contact details, and a clear ‘About Us’ section.
Customer Reviews: The positive customer reviews provided on the website could be fabricated. Scam websites often use fake reviews to build trust.
Unrealistic Customer Satisfaction Claims: The 90-day 100% money-back guarantee and the emphasis on customer satisfaction are common tactics used by scam websites to appear trustworthy.
Lack of Secure Payment Information: The website should provide clear information about secure payment methods and encryption, which is missing in this case.
Suspicious Add-Ons: Offering extended warranty protection as a ‘one-chance offer’ is a tactic to extract more money from customers.
No Detailed Return Policy: A legitimate website would have a clear and detailed return policy, including information about how to return a product and the conditions for a refund.
Lack of Professionalism: The overall presentation of the website, including the language used and the layout, may lack the professionalism expected from a legitimate e-commerce site.
These are all red flags commonly associated with scam websites. It’s important to be extremely cautious when encountering such sites. Always conduct thorough research, look for independent reviews, and consider purchasing from well-established and reputable retailers.”

How to Stay Safe Online
Here are 10 basic security tips to help you avoid malware and protect your devices.
Use a good antivirus and keep it up-to-date
It's essential to use a quality antivirus to stay ahead of cyber threats. Free solutions are available for all devices that protect against malware and viruses.
Keep software and operating systems up-to-date
Software companies regularly update platforms to fix vulnerabilities. Update your operating system, browsers, and apps whenever prompted.
Be careful when installing programs and apps
Pay close attention to installation options and uncheck agreements for toolbars and add-ons. Take care in every stage of the process.
Install an ad blocker
Advertisements can sometimes spread malware. Use ad blockers that stop malicious ads, images, and other content that antivirus might miss.
Be careful what you download
Research before downloading freeware or apps that might carry hidden malware. Be especially cautious with torrent files.
Be alert for people trying to trick you
Stay vigilant against phishing and social engineering. Remembxer that banks never ask for passwords, and familiar names don't make messages trustworthy.
Back up your data
Backup frequently and verify that backups can be restored. Use external drives disconnected from your computer or trusted cloud services.
Choose strong passwords
Use unique passwords for all accounts. Avoid personal information and enable two-factor authentication (2FA) when possible.
Be careful where you click
Exercise caution with links or attachments from unknown sources. These could contain malware or phishing scams.
Don't use pirated software
Avoid key generators, file sharing programs, and cracked software. These are often compromised with malware or crypto-miners.
